"Hello everyone, this is our boss, Chu Tian. You can call him President Chu."

After the assistant brought Chu Tian in, he adeptly introduced him to the several people present. Otherwise, they would have been confused for quite so ti, not knowing who had arrived.

There was no helping it; there had been too many things this year. Especially since Chu Tian had added several projects, he needed to make decisions on all aspects of this content. Moreover, with the studio having its own set of issues, he simply didn’t have the ti for interviews or to get to know these people in advance. The whole animation team had been recruited and started working without him even having ti to look at the list. If it hadn’t been for the upcoming MV shoot with Xu Qingqiu, he probably wouldn’t have rembered them for a while.

"Hello, President Chu."

"President Chu."

Amidst a murmur of similar greetings, Chu Tian, seeing the seven people who hurriedly stood up, quickly gestured for them to sit down.

"Everyone sit, please. I’m very sorry for only eting you now. It’s just been a bit busy on my end. I appreciate your understanding."

"Let’s not waste words. I know everyone here has dreams. You also want to make so money, so I won’t stand on ceremony."

"Let’s introduce ourselves. As you heard just now, you can call Chu Tian or President Chu. Who wants to start?"

After Chu Tian finished speaking, the group exchanged looks, eventually turning their gaze toward the person at the very back.

"Hello, President Chu. I’m Zhou Yu. I was the founder of Qilin Pavilion, and also a part-ti scriptwriter, director, and original artist."

Qilin Pavilion was the predecessor of this team. According to what Hou Yichuan had ntioned earlier, Chu Tian had also heard about it briefly. Originally, Qilin Pavilion was a group of animation enthusiasts who ca together to form it, initiated by this Zhou Yu. The primary purpose of establishing Qilin Pavilion was to promote dostic comics and create their own manga works.

Unfortunately, dreams couldn’t stand up to reality. Qilin Pavilion lasted for three years and produced about seven or eight works, big and small. The production rate wasn’t high, but the quality was very good. However, it was unclear whether its lack of success was due to plot issues or the content being too niche. Suffice to say, other than a small group of die-hard fans, it never showed signs of becoming mainstream. Without mainstream success, there was no hype; without hype, there was no traffic, and thus no money was being made. Ultimately, by the third year, under the crushing realities of life, they had to compromise.

At its peak, Qilin Pavilion had more than twenty mbers, but now only the scattered seven in front of him remained. Hou Yichuan had taken them in primarily because he was impressed by their production level. Coupled with Chu Tian’s urgent need, he had decided to bring the entire team over.

"Zhou Yu, nice to et you. Your works are excellent, and your dream is great. I’m glad to work with you."

Chu Tian had actually been looking for Zhou Yu earlier, as he was, in a way, the spiritual leader of these people. The side effect of acquiring the whole team wholesale was the inevitable need to deal with the forr leader’s influence. Earlier, Chu Tian deliberately hadn’t singled him out, partly to gauge his influence and partly to send a clear signal: he was the boss here. If anyone failed to recognize this, Chu Tian wouldn’t hesitate to remove them. He needed a team that would follow his orders, not a small clique acting independently with his money.

Zhou Yu clearly realized this. He behaved very humbly and quickly clarified his position. He stated he was just a forr initiator, not a forr boss, positioning Qilin Pavilion as a dream team rather than a comrcial entity like a company. Lastly, he introduced his skills, clearly indicating he didn’t mind being treated as an ordinary original artist.

Chu Tian was also pleased with this. Since the man was so perceptive, he began to appreciate him sowhat. After all, in Chu Tian’s view, what he gave you was yours; what he didn’t give, you couldn’t snatch. If you understood when to advance and when to retreat, and recognized the facts, then giving you a bit more was no big issue. Just like now, seeing how asured Zhou Yu was, he didn’t mind continuing to let him lead the team.

With Zhou Yu taking the lead, the others also relaxed. The team was quite complete, with all positions adequately filled. If needed, these people could definitely produce a complete work.

Chu Tian talked with them for a while. Because ti was genuinely limited, he directly appointed Zhou Yu as the head of the animation team. For soone to persist for so long, even when down on their luck, and still have people willing to follow them—that at least showed they had admirable qualities. Considering Zhou Yu’s earlier performance and Chu Tian’s lack of ti to individually assess suitable candidates, he had simply chosen him.

Ignoring Zhou Yu’s surprised expression, after arranging the specific positions, Chu Tian started assigning tasks directly.

"We’re short on ti and have a heavy task ahead. I have a very important project that I need you to complete as soon as possible."

"Here is the script for the content I need produced. This is the storyboard, this is the character design, and this is the style draft. The art style should follow this image."

As Chu Tian pulled out various docunts one after another, everyone present was stunned.

Wait, isn’t this all supposed to be our job?

Typically, when producing animation, the client at most provides an idea or a requirent; the rest is up to the animation company to handle.
